To some, the image of a pale body glimmering on a dark night whispers of defeat. What good is a God who does not control his Sons suffering? But another sound can be heard: the shout of a God crying out to human beings, I LOVE YOU. Love was compressed for all history in that lonely figure on the cross, who said that he could call down angels at any moment on a rescue mission, but chose not to - because of us. At Calvary, God accepted his own unbreakable terms of justice. And thus the cross, a stumbling block to some, became the cornerstone of Christian faith. Any discussion of how pain and suffering fit into Gods scheme ultimately leads back to the cross. - Philip Yancey, Where Is God When It Hurts?, p232
